The magnetic properties of Ni/SiO2
nanocomposite prepared by a simple sol–gel combined hydrogen reduction method are
reported. The real part of the permeability for Ni/SiO2
nanoparticles is almost independent of frequency up to at least 1 GHz, and the loss of is very small. Our method provides a promising route to fabricate fine soft-magnetic
materials with good magnetic properties, especially in the high-frequency range.
